Wairaki River, Makarewa, or Mangarewa (all names unofficial), is a river in Southland, New Zealand. The name Wairaki literally translates to water (wai), north (raki), and also means "meandering river".

The Waikaia River [1] is a river in New Zealand, a tributary of the Mataura River.The name is probably a corruption of Wai-o-Whakaea. The 2023 southern New Zealand floods were caused by heavy rain that struck the southern part of New Zealand's South Island on 21 September 2023. This storm caused flooding in several places across the Southland and Otago regions including Gore and Queenstown. 100 homes were evacuated in Queenstown and Tuatapere's water treatment plant was damaged.

The Waiau River is the largest river in the Southland region of New Zealand. [1] ' Waiau' translates to 'River of Swirling Currents'. [2] It is the outflow of Lake Te Anau, flowing from it into Lake Manapouri 10 kilometres (6 mi) to the south, and from there flows south for 70 kilometres (43 mi) before reaching the Foveaux Strait 8 kilometres (5 mi) south of Tuatapere.
